We are seeking to establish a pool of Special Needs Education Assistants for permanent and fixed term, full-time and part-time vacancies which may arise during the 2026 school year and up to the end of Term 2, 2027. Appointments may be offered at any time for vacancies that commence during this period.

There is currently one (1) permanent part time (0.6 FTE) position, and one (1) 6 month fixed term, part time (0.4 FTE) position with possible extesion and/or permanancy commencing in Term 3, 2026

Located in the southern Bunbury suburb of Withers, within 1 km of the Indian Ocean, Maidens Park Primary School (PS) is nestled in lush native gardens and shade trees.

The team at Maidens Park PS delivers high quality pastoral care, where stakeholders are united to provide a culturally safe and supportive environment where students are valued and encouraged to achieve. There is a strong sense of community connectedness, where diversity is celebrated and community members are welcomed into the school. The school promotes positive behaviour through its rules of being Safe, Tolerant, Achieve and Responsible.
